Baseball splits with No. 22 Shenandoah
Lynchburg, Va. — The University of Lynchburg baseball team split with Shenandoah 7-4 and 3-2 on Saturday. Lynchburg didn’t score until the eighth inning in Game 1, but No. 22 Shenandoah had already put up six runs. Quinn Madden drove in Benton Jones on a groundout, Joe Munitz singled home Ethan Smith, and Riley O’Donovan doubled in two cutting the Shenandoah lead to 6-4. Shenandoah tacked on an insurance run in the ninth, Brandon Garcia led off the ninth with his third hit of the game, but the next three batters went down in order, snapping Lynchburg’s four-game winning streak…
